Has a WNBA game ever ended 69-62?

Yes. WNBA has seen a final score of 69-62 13 times. It first happened on June 20, 1999, when New York Liberty beat Detroit Shock, and most recently on July 11, 2013, when Minnesota Lynx beat Indiana Fever.

That makes 69-62 the 99th most common final score out of 1,447 that have ever occurred in WNBA. One point away, 70-62 has happened 13 times and 69-63 has happened 14 times. Nearly all of its occurrences fall between 1980 and 2009.
